Given numbers are 928, 166, 400
The list of prime factors of all numbers are
Prime factors of 928 are 2 x 2 x 2 x 2 x 2 x 29
Prime factors of 166 are 2 x 83
Prime factors of 400 are 2 x 2 x 2 x 2 x 5 x 5
The highest common occurrence is 21
Therefore, GCD of 928, 166, 400 is 2.
